Nestled along the serene Mimico Creek and adjacent to Jeff Healey Park, this charming detached stone bungalow sits on a spacious 50 ft x 150 ft lot. The main floor features two bedrooms, with the living room thoughtfully converted into a third bedroom, while the fully finished basement boasts three bedrooms and two bathrooms. Currently 4 bedrooms are tenanted, this property presents a fantastic investment opportunity. Conveniently located, it offers excellent public transit access and proximity to major highways, as well as top-rated schools including Park Lawn Junior Middle School and Karen Kain School for the Arts just a 10-minute walk away! Recent upgrades include a newer furnace, air conditioning, and roof. This is a rare find in an unbeatable location! Property sold in "As is " where is Basis
